Re: Fwd: Missing network configuration after installing Wheezy image



Hi Steven,

On Fri, Jan 18, 2013 at 9:39 PM, Steven Chamberlain <steven@pyro.eu.org> wrote:
Presumably ifupdown configuration happens sometime after.

The above write_loopback procedure is triggered again after install from
55netcfg-copy-config, if "netcfg/target_network_config" is set to
"nm_config" or "loopback".  (Wiping then writing just a loopback entry).

Maybe you need to preseed this setting to "ifupdown" for it to work as
expected?

Thanks a lot! Adding "d-i netcfg/target_network_config select ifupdown" helped to resolves this issue.
